Ansari on way to second leg to Assam

By our Staff Reporter

GUWAHATI, Oct 28: Like the emphasis it has been laying on the well-being of other ethnic tribes in Assam, the State BJP has been laying equal emphasis on well-being of minority people living in the State.

The Minority Morcha of the BJP in Assam has been holding various meetings in minority pockets in the State, without lagging behind the parent body of the party. State Minority Morcha president Mominul Aowal said: "After the Lok Sabha elections minority people in Assam are attracted towards the BJP. A record number of minority people have enrolled themselves as members of the BJP. The Morcha has been holding Uddipo sabhas in minority-domited areas in the State so as to woo them. On November 8, a mammoth Uddipo rally will be held at Lahorighat in gaon where tiol Minority Morcha president Abdul Rashid Ansari will take part. This is his second leg to the State this month."

According to Aowal, Ansari is arriving in the city on November 7 when he will have a meeting with the minority morcha of the party at Atal Behari Vajpayee Bhavan. He, according to Aowal, will also hold another meeting with intellectuals and leaders of some organizations in the city after the Lahorighat rally on November 8, and talk to the press on November 9.    SKILL DEVELOPMENT: Meanwhile, the Muslim Rashtriya Manch (MRM) and Jamaat Ulama-E Hind Assam Pradesh would impart skill development training to 20,000 professiols with the help of tiol Skill Development Corporation and Pradhan Mantri Kaushal Vikash Yoja in its first phase in  Morigaon, gaon, Sonitpur, Dhubri, Goalpara, Darrang, Barpeta, lbari and Kamrup, said zrul Alam Lashkar, chief convener of the Jamaat Ulama-e-Hind Assam Pradesh.
